We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 26e47ef commit 4139f2aCopy full SHA for 4139f2a
test/addons/async-hello-world/binding.cc
@@ -1,8 +1,14 @@
1
-#include <unistd.h>
2
#include <node.h>
3
#include <v8.h>
4
#include <uv.h>
5
+#if defined _WIN32
6
+#include <windows.h>
7
+#else
8
+#include <unistd.h>
9
+#endif
10
+
11
12
struct async_req {
13
uv_work_t req;
14
int input;
@@ -13,7 +19,12 @@ struct async_req {
19
20
void DoAsync(uv_work_t* r) {
15
21
async_req* req = reinterpret_cast<async_req*>(r->data);
16
- sleep(1); // Simulate CPU intensive process...
22
+ // Simulate CPU intensive process...
23
24
+ Sleep(1000);
25
26
+ sleep(1);
27
17
28
req->output = req->input * 2;
18
29
}
30
0 commit comments